Understanding Animal Extinction: Causes and Consequences

Animal extinction is a pressing issue that affects biodiversity and the overall health of our planet. As species disappear, the delicate balance of ecosystems is disrupted, leading to a cascade of consequences that can impact human life as well. This article explores the primary causes of animal extinction, the consequences of losing species, and the importance of conservation efforts.

Causes of Animal Extinction

Habitat Destruction

One of the leading causes of animal extinction is habitat destruction. As human populations grow, natural habitats are often cleared for agriculture, urban development, and infrastructure projects. This loss of habitat not only reduces the area where animals can live and breed but also fragments populations, making it difficult for them to find mates and sustain their numbers.

Pollution

Pollution poses a significant threat to wildlife. Chemicals, plastics, and other pollutants can contaminate air, water, and soil, harming animals directly or through the food chain. For example, marine life is particularly vulnerable to plastic pollution, which can lead to ingestion or entanglement, resulting in injury or death.

Climate Change

Climate change is another critical factor contributing to animal extinction. Rising temperatures, shifting weather patterns, and changing ecosystems can disrupt the habitats of many species. Animals that cannot adapt quickly enough to these changes may face extinction. For instance, polar bears are losing their sea ice habitat due to global warming, threatening their survival.

Overexploitation

Overhunting and overfishing have led to the decline of numerous species. Unsustainable practices can deplete populations faster than they can reproduce, pushing them towards extinction. This is particularly evident in many fish species, where demand for seafood has led to significant population declines.

Invasive Species

Invasive species can outcompete native species for resources, disrupt food webs, and introduce diseases. When non-native species are introduced into new environments, they can rapidly multiply and dominate, leading to the decline or extinction of local species. For instance, the introduction of rats to island ecosystems has led to the extinction of many bird species that were unprepared to deal with such predators.

Consequences of Animal Extinction

Ecosystem Imbalance

The extinction of a species can have a ripple effect throughout an ecosystem. Each species plays a specific role, contributing to the stability and functionality of their environment. The loss of a predator, for example, can lead to an overpopulation of prey species, which can then overconsume vegetation, leading to further habitat degradation.

Loss of Biodiversity

Biodiversity is crucial for ecosystem resilience. A diverse range of species can better withstand environmental changes and provide essential services, such as pollination, nutrient cycling, and disease regulation. When species go extinct, biodiversity diminishes, which can weaken ecosystems and make them more vulnerable to threats.

Impact on Human Life

Human beings rely on biodiversity for food, clean water, medicine, and other resources. The extinction of animal species can directly affect human health and well-being. For example, the decline of pollinators, such as bees, can threaten food crops, leading to food insecurity. Furthermore, the loss of biodiversity can hinder scientific research and the development of new medicines derived from natural compounds.

Cultural and Economic Consequences

Many cultures around the world have deep connections to specific animal species, viewing them as symbols or integral parts of their identity. The extinction of these species can lead to cultural loss and diminished quality of life. Economically, industries such as tourism and fishing may suffer as wildlife populations decline, impacting jobs and local economies.

Conservation Efforts

Protected Areas

Establishing protected areas is a crucial strategy in conserving threatened species. National parks, wildlife reserves, and marine protected areas can provide safe havens for species to thrive. These areas help preserve habitats and maintain ecological balance, offering a refuge for endangered animals.

Legislation and Policy

Governments play an essential role in wildlife conservation through legislation and policy. Laws that protect endangered species, regulate hunting and fishing, and limit pollution are vital for preventing further extinctions. International agreements, such as the Convention on Biological Diversity, aim to promote global cooperation in conservation efforts.

Community Involvement

Engaging local communities in conservation initiatives is crucial. When people understand the value of biodiversity and the importance of protecting wildlife, they are more likely to participate in conservation efforts. This can include supporting sustainable practices, participating in habitat restoration projects, and advocating for protective policies.

As we confront the reality of animal extinction, it is essential to recognize the interconnectedness of all life on Earth. Protecting endangered species and their habitats is not just about saving animals; it is about preserving the planet for future generations.
